Fluminense earned a deserved late draw through Pedroâs 89th-minute equaliser, as the 21-year-old continues to show his quality in the 2018 BrasileirĂŁo.
The Rio native scored his seventh goal of the competition to bring Fluminense to 15 points after 13 matches, temporarily placing themselves in 12th place.
Vasco missed out on a chance to leapfrog rivals Botafogo and now sits on 16 points after 12 matches.
AndrĂ© RĂos opened the scoring for Vasco da Gama in the 61st minute, capitalising on an error by Fluminense goalkeeper JĂșlio CĂ©sar, whose punch could have gone anywhere else⊠but errantly landed at the feet of RĂos.
Fluminense were the better side the whole match and finally got their equaliser with just with just a few minutes left on the clock.
